          What are Math Functions?

            Math functions are a set of rules that take an input value (or values) and produce an output value. Think of it like a recipe: you add some ingredients, follow the instructions, and get a result. Math functions can be simple, like adding two numbers, or complex, involving multiple variables and calculations. Understanding math functions is crucial for solving mathematical problems and making predictions.
